/dh displays
Main command for display Entities features
The displays command is the main command used for everything related to DecentHolograms' Display Entities feature.
Permissions¶
dh.command.displays
See the Permissions page for more details.
Aliases¶
displayd
Subcommands¶
-
/dh displays addline
Adds a Line to a Text Display Entity
-
/dh displays attribute
Sets or gets attributes
-
/dh displays center
Centers the Display Entity
-
/dh displays clone
Clones a Display Entity
-
/dh displays create
Creates a new Display Entity
-
/dh displays delete
Deletes a Display Entity
-
/dh displays disable
Disables a Display Entity
-
/dh displays display-range
Sets the range a Display Entity should be visible from
-
/dh displays enable
Enables a Display Entity
-
/dh displays help
Show help about display commands
-
/dh displays insertline
Inserts a new line into a Text Display Entity
-
/dh displays list
Lists all currently created Display Entities
-
/dh displays list-attributes
Lists all configured Attributes for a Display Entity
-
/dh displays move
Moves the Display Entity
-
/dh displays movehere
Moves a Display Entity to your location
-
/dh displays nearby
Lists all nearby Displa Entities
-
/dh displays removeline
Removes a Line from a Text Display Entity
-
/dh displays rename
Renames a Display Entity
-
/dh displays reset-attribute
Resets the provided attribute to its default value
-
/dh displays set-block
Set the displayed block in a Block Display
-
/dh displays set-facing
Sets the facing angle of the Display Entity
-
/dh displays set-item
Sets the item to display
-
/dh displays setline
Sets a line in the Text Display Entity
-
/dh displays swap-lines
Swaps two lines in a Text Display Entity
-
/dh displays teleport
Teleports you to the Display Entity
-
/dh displays update-interval
Changes the Update Interval of a Display Entity
